Activity Overview
This online, on-demand virtual symposium brings together renowned experts in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) to discuss challenging clinical cases. In this educational program, these experts substantiate their treatment choices with the appropriate supporting evidence at each decision point. Participants will gain insights on how experts in the field of HCC leverage key data sets to support decision-making regarding when to initiate systemic therapy, how to appropriately sequence or combine therapies, how to monitor the patient, and best practices for adverse event management.

This educational activity is an archive of the live virtual symposium held on June 9, 2021.

Learning Objectives
Upon completion of this activity, participants should be better able to:

Identify clinically relevant aspects of HCC biology and biomarkers in the context of treatment planning and therapeutic development
Evaluate safety and efficacy data from recent clinical trials that inform treatment decision-making across lines of care in HCC
Assess available data that inform treatment decision-making across multiple lines of care with consideration for prior therapies and toxicities
Apply relevant data and patient/disease factors to develop personalized therapeutic sequencing strategies for HCC
